A Friendly and Positive Presence

Wilton Allen, a custodian at Southside High School, has been making a significant impact on students and staff since he started working there in February 2025. Known for his friendly and positive attitude, Allen remembers his own school days, where he lacked support and someone to talk to. This experience inspired him to be that person for the students at Southside.

Recognized for Outstanding Contributions

Allen was surprised and honored to be named one of three finalists for the Education All-Stars awards. These awards, given by the nonprofit Love Our Schools, recognize outstanding support staff in the Lafayette Parish School System. Though he never expected such recognition, Allen is grateful for the nomination and the support of his colleagues.

A Source of Encouragement

Allen loves interacting with students and staff, encouraging them to stay positive and maintain a smile, even in tough times. He believes that good things come to those who keep a good attitude. His co-workers appreciate his efforts and the positive impact he has on the school environment.

Celebrating the Finalists

The finalists for the 2025-2026 Education All-Stars will be honored during the University of Louisiana at Lafayette’s men’s basketball game on February 7. The winners will be announced during halftime, giving Allen and the other finalists a chance to be celebrated for their hard work and dedication.
